Wumi Toriola praises Joke Muyiwa for her role in Konge. She calls her a Nollywood treasure who brought warmth, authenticity, and depth to the character

Wumi Toriola praises Joke Muyiwa for her powerful and heartfelt performance in the Konge movie sequel, calling her a “true treasure in Nollywood.”

The popular actress took to Instagram to share her admiration for the veteran, who played the role of Afolayan’s mother. According to Wumi, Joke Muyiwa orchestrated a masterpiece by fully embodying the character and adding emotional depth to every scene.

“You’ve made the character your own, bringing authenticity, warmth, and depth to every scene,” Toriola wrote.

She applauded Muyiwa for making the story more impactful and memorable with her delivery. “Your performance will stay with us for a long time,” she added.

Joke Muyiwa, known for her decades-long excellence in film and stage, continues to receive accolades for her rich and powerful portrayals.
